How much do work from home exercise science j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for work from home exercise science in Springfield, MO is $25.79,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.80 and $30.82 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are work from home exercise science jobs?

Work from home exercise science jobs allow professionals to apply their knowledge of fitness, wellness, and human movement remotely. These roles can include virtual personal trainers, online health coaches, remote wellness coordinators, or telehealth exercise physiologists. Professionals in this field use video calls, fitness apps, and online platforms to guide clients, develop exercise programs, and provide support. This setup offers flexibility and the ability to reach clients regardless of location, making it an appealing option for both practitioners and clients.

What jobs can you do as an exercise scientist?

Exercise scientists can work in roles such as fitness trainers, clinical exercise physiologists, sports performance specialists, and research scientists. They often work in gyms, hospitals, sports teams, or research institutions, utilizing knowledge of human physiology, biomechanics, and exercise programming. Certification and a strong understanding of health and safety standards are typically required for these positions.

Is an exercise science degree worth it?

An exercise science degree prepares individuals for careers such as personal trainers, fitness instructors, or rehabilitation specialists, often requiring knowledge of anatomy, physiology, and fitness assessment. The degree can lead to job opportunities in gyms, clinics, or sports organizations, with additional certifications enhancing employability. Its value depends on career goals and the demand for health and fitness professionals in the area.

What is the highest-paying job in exercise science?

In exercise science, the highest-paying roles typically include sports medicine physicians, orthopedic surgeons, and clinical exercise physiologists with advanced certifications. These positions often require advanced degrees, specialized training, and work in clinical or research settings, with salaries varying based on experience and location.

What jobs can I get with just an exercise science degree?

With an exercise science degree, common jobs include fitness trainer, personal trainer, strength and conditioning coach, and wellness coach. These roles often require knowledge of anatomy, physiology, and exercise programming, and may benefit from certifications like CPR or personal training credentials.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Work From Home Exercise Science profess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Work From Home Exercise Science professional, you typically need a degree in exercise science or a related field, along with a solid understanding of human physiology, fitness assessment, and program design. Familiarity with virtual coaching platforms, fitness tracking apps, and relevant certifications such as ACSM or NASM is important for delivering remote services. Strong communication, self-motivation, and the ability to build rapport online are essential soft skills for client engagement and retention. These skills and qualifications enable professionals to provide effective, personalized fitness guidance and maintain high standards of client satisfaction in a remote environment.

What are some common challenges when working from home as an exercise science professional, and how can they be addressed?

Working from home as an exercise science professional often means adapting to remote client engagement, limited access to physical facilities, and maintaining effective communication. Some common challenges include keeping clients motivated virtually, demonstrating exercises safely without in-person guidance, and staying updated on the latest fitness trends. These can be addressed by utilizing video conferencing tools, creating clear instructional materials, participating in online professional development, and fostering regular feedback with clients to ensure progress and safety.

What is the difference between Work From Home Exercise Science vs Work From Home Personal Trainer?

AspectWork From Home Exercise ScienceWork From Home Personal Trainer
CredentialsCertifications in exercise science, health coaching, or related fieldsPersonal training certification (e.g., NASM, ACE)
Work EnvironmentRemote consultations, online program design, virtual coachingVirtual sessions, client communication, workout planning
Employer & Industry UsageHealth organizations, wellness companies, online fitness platformsFitness gyms, personal training services, online fitness brands

Work From Home Exercise Science focuses on designing health and fitness programs, often involving research and client education remotely. In contrast, Work From Home Personal Trainers primarily deliver personalized workout sessions and coaching online. Both roles require relevant certifications and involve remote client interaction, but Exercise Science emphasizes health research and program development, while Personal Trainers focus on direct client fitness guidance.
